Today is Black Women’s Equal Pay Day. It marks how far into 2025 Black women must work to earn what their white male counterparts made by the end of 2024. Let's honor this day by continuing to drive progress, pursue equity, and invest in opportunities for our residents.

Taking Metro home tonight after the fireworks? PRO TIP: Don’t wait on the platform longer than you have to! Get on any train traveling away from the crowds. Then transfer to your line at a less crowded station. 🎆
